One by one, the increases coming in September: transportation, prepayments, schools and fares

The article lists various price increases set to take effect in September, including transportation, prepaid services, schools, and tariffs. It outlines the specific adjustments across different sectors, highlighting the impact these changes may have on consumers. The piece provides a straightforward overview of the upcoming cost hikes without offering detailed explanations or contextual background beyond the announced changes.
